Debra C. Milliman, age 75, of Lansing, NY, passed away on September 5, 2025 while surrounded by her loving family. Born on September 20, 1949 in Ithaca, NY, she was the daughter of the late Kenneth and Billie (Minteer) Beck.

She graduated from Baldwinsville High School in 1968. Deb was employed by Cornell University in the College of Veterinary Medicine for 32 years, retiring in 2009. After her retirement, Deb and her husband Herbie wintered in Jacksonville, Florida where they enjoyed time with family. She always had a smile and a hug to offer. She had a deep passion for rescuing animals and giving them their best life. She loved to also go to any venue where there was live music. Deb ended up moving back to Lansing after taking care of her husband and father to be closer to her children and grandchildren. She most enjoyed spending time with her grandchildren and great-grandchildren.

In addition to her parents, Deb was preceded in death by her husband, Herbert Milliman; and brother, Michael Beck.

Deb is survived by her children, Kristie (Douglas) Milliman and Jeffrey (Jennifer Carlton) Oplinger; step-children, Michael (Tammy) Milliman, Doreen (Mark) Osterman, Steven Oplinger, Debbie (Scott) Steiner and Dale Oplinger; grandchildren, Benjamin (Jenna Moore) Ward, Michael Ward, Adam (Kaleea Cummings) Oplinger, Jenna (Bailey Stevens) Oplinger, Jaxson Oplinger, Brian (Beth) Milliman, Nolan (Megan) Milliman, Troy (Lexi) Osterman, Logan Osterman, Kyle (Steph Mastropietro) Milliman and Erica (Alex) Purcell; great-grandchildren, Colton and Bryson Milliman, Miles and Brooks Milliman, and Nova Oplinger; sisters, Denise Beck and Diane (Robert) West; brother, David (Kaori) Beck; nephews, Timothy (Jessica) Everhart, Robert West, Brendon West and Jonathan Hine; and nieces, Valerie (Dail) Everhart Hernandez, Kendra (Rob) Benson and Kayla Beck. Also surviving is Melanie (Kevin) Quinn, who took care of Deb for the past year and became part of the family.

Deb will be laid to rest in Woodlawn Cemetery, Newfield, following a private family committal service. In lieu of flowers, please consider a contribution to Hospicare or an animal shelter of your choice.
